An American musical phenomenon, the circus march (or “gallop” or “screamer”) was commonly used during the circus heyday as a way to stir up enthusiasm for the various acts and excite the crowds. Grand Galop is a concert march for young players in the circus march tradition, and is guaranteed to raise the excitement level of any concert or festival. With modest technical and range demands, you are invited to play this as fast as you dare! Dur: 1:50 (or less)

This Russian Orthodox-style choral anthem was composed in 1912. It was one of Chesnokov's last sacred works, and one he never heard performed. Michael Brown has skillfully and faithfully recreated this memorable chorale for young players using reduced instrumentation suitable even for smaller ensembles. Dur: 2:30

Here are all your favorite Nutcracker themes rolled into a clever and lighthearted medley. For added excitement, appoint an official time keeper and use a big hourglass-type egg timer or a projected digital stopwatch so the audience can track your progress as the band frantically races to finish under 3 minutes. (An accelerando is built-in at the end in case you need to make up time!)
